You don’t mind dying for Queen and country, but you certainly don’t want to die for politicians.

Julian Thompson (1934- ), British soldier, second in command of land forces in the Falklands campaign, in ‘The Falklands War—The Untold Story’ (Yorkshire Television), 1 April 1987, Jay p.364

How do you feel about those choices? And what is the pecking order? Queen, country, then politicians? Country first, then queen and politicians?

More evidence of the contempt in which all politicians are held, whether deserved or not. Is it no wonder that so few “good people” are attracted to the job? Then again, maybe Thompson just didn’t like the prime minister of the day: Margaret Thatcher.
